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Machine Learning (ML) are among the most coveted skills in tech today. With applications ranging from predictive analytics to natural language processing, AI and ML experts are indispensable in fields such as healthcare, finance, and retail. Data engineers, machine learning engineers, and AI specialists are among the top earners in tech, with salaries often exceeding six figures due to their expertise in developing smart, automated systems.
For those interested in AI/ML, gaining certifications such as Google Cloud Professional Machine Learning Engineer or Microsoft Certified: Azure AI Engineer Associate can be valuable. Tools like TensorFlow, PyTorch, and Scikit-Learn are widely used and highly regarded in the industry.
The demand for cloud computing skills is skyrocketing as organizations transition from traditional infrastructure to the cloud. Skills in platforms like AWS, Microsoft Azure, and Google Cloud are highly sought after. Cloud architects, cloud engineers, and system administrators with cloud skills can earn substantial salaries.
Top certifications include AWS Certified Solutions Architect, Microsoft Certified: Azure Solutions Architect Expert, and Google Professional Cloud Architect. Proficiency in these platforms often leads to high-paying roles, as companies seek professionals who can manage scalable cloud solutions.
With cyber threats on the rise, cybersecurity skills are critical for protecting sensitive information and maintaining organizational security. Roles in cybersecurity, such as ethical hacking, penetration testing, and security analysis, are high-paying and offer robust job stability. Salaries for experienced cybersecurity professionals are often above the industry average due to the specialized nature of the role.
Certifications like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P), Certified Ethical Hacker (CEH), and CompTIA Security+ are valuable credentials for anyone looking to enter this field.
Data science has become a central component of decision-making in modern business. Data scientists and data analysts proficient in Python, R, and SQL can demand top-tier salaries. Skills in big data technologies such as Hadoop and Spark further increase earning potential, especially for those working in roles related to predictive analytics and business intelligence.
Credentials like Certified Analytics Professional (CAP) and IBM Data Science Professional Certificate help data scientists and analysts validate their expertise and increase job prospects.
As organizations aim to streamline workflows and reduce production times, DevOps and automation skills have become essential. Roles like DevOps engineers, automation engineers, and site reliability engineers (SREs) can be very lucrative. Familiarity with tools like Docker, Kubernetes, Jenkins, and Ansible is valuable in these roles.
Certifications such as Certified Kubernetes Administrator (CKA) and AWS Certified DevOps Engineer are highly respected and enhance employability for DevOps professionals.
While blockchain gained popularity through cryptocurrency, its application has expanded into finance, healthcare, and logistics. Blockchain developers and engineers are highly compensated due to the specialized knowledge required to develop secure, decentralized systems. Solidity, Ethereum, and Hyperledger Fabric are prominent technologies in this field.
Blockchain-related certifications, such as Certified Blockchain Developer, validate expertise and open doors to some of the highest-paying roles in this niche field.
Edge computing and IoT skills are becoming essential as companies push data processing closer to the data source to reduce latency. Skills in edge computing, IoT device management, and knowledge of protocols like MQTT and CoAP are in high demand. IoT architects, IoT solutions engineers, and edge computing specialists are roles that offer competitive salaries in this area.
Certifications like Cisco Certified IoT Professional and CompTIA IoT+ are becoming popular, adding value for those aiming to excel in these cutting-edge technologies.
Software development remains a core skill with high earning potential, especially for professionals proficient in languages like Python, Java, and JavaScript. Full-stack developers, backend engineers, and mobile app developers can earn significant salaries, particularly if they’re skilled in modern frameworks such as React, Angular, and Node.js.
Software developers can benefit from certifications such as Oracle Certified Professional (Java), AWS Certified Developer, and Microsoft Certified: Azure Developer Associate.
As tech projects become more complex, digital project management skills are essential for leading teams and ensuring project success. Project managers with knowledge of Agile and Scrum methodologies and tools like Jira and Asana command higher salaries. PMP (Project Management Professional) and Certified ScrumMaster (CSM) certifications are highly valued in this role.
Quantum computing is an emerging field that promises to revolutionize industries. Although still in its nascent stages, skills in quantum algorithms and quantum hardware are increasingly valuable, with quantum computing engineers and researchers being well-compensated. Quantum computing knowledge is especially relevant in research-heavy fields like pharmaceuticals and cryptography.
While quantum computing has limited certifications currently, learning resources from IBM Quantum and Google Quantum AI provide essential foundations for those interested in this field.
